logo

Output 31d28c62c962e1c447cf62d2be3420789989fb31cb3036bcd358134feaf86ebb:0

value
1244677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c2f04af1355a73ed613e04e6311bf7a3de3ef8 OP_EQUAL
address
38gtohPsU3c6gh17tuTWqVQxxmP62JUDB4
transaction
31d28c62c962e1c447cf62d2be3420789989fb31cb3036bcd358134feaf86ebb